illúzió
A belief or idea that is not true, especially one that makes a situation seem better or different than it really is.
In psychology and medicine, a misperception of a real external stimulus, in which it is interpreted differently from how it actually is.
The way something seems that makes people think it is different, better, or more attractive than it really is.
A sensory experience, especially a visual one, in which something is seen, heard, or felt differently from how it really is.
A hopeful belief, especially about life, love, or the future, that is pleasant but unrealistic or unlikely to be fulfilled.
An idea, image, or impression that is unreal, exaggerated, or based on imagination rather than fact.
